EstateExec is a comprehensive online platform designed specifically for executors, administrators, and attorneys to streamline the probate and estate settlement process. It offers tools for inventorying assets and liabilities, tracking transactions, managing distributions, and generating court-ready reports compliant with state-specific requirements. The software facilitates real-time collaboration among beneficiaries, accountants, and legal professionals, reducing errors and saving significant time and costs compared to manual methods.

Trust & Will is an online platform specializing in estate planning, allowing users to create customized wills, revocable living trusts, powers of attorney, and healthcare directives through guided interviews. It focuses on helping individuals establish their estate plans upfront, with state-specific documents and optional attorney support. While useful for providing executors with organized foundational documents, it lacks dedicated tools for post-death estate administration like asset inventory, debt settlement, or beneficiary distribution tracking.

Everplans is a digital platform that helps individuals organize and store essential end-of-life documents, including wills, financial accounts, passwords, insurance policies, and contacts, in a secure online vault. It provides guided checklists to create a comprehensive 'Life & Legacy Plan' that can be easily shared with executors upon the user's passing. While primarily focused on pre-planning, it aids estate executors by delivering an organized roadmap of the deceased's affairs, reducing the initial chaos of probate.

WillMaker & Trust is estate planning software from Nolo that enables users to create wills, living trusts, powers of attorney, healthcare directives, and executor-related forms like affidavits and final checklists through guided interviews. While it provides some basic tools for executors, such as probate avoidance via trusts and simple document generation, it lacks comprehensive features for ongoing estate administration like asset inventory, accounting, or beneficiary tracking. It's best suited for proactive estate planning rather than full executor management post-death.
